Executive Summary
The Director of Secondary Programs, on behalf of the Superintendent of Schools, hereby requests the Board to recognize the accomplishments of Mr. Dustin Kupcik, Hernando County Schools'
District Athletic Director, for being named the Florida Coaches Coalition Central Region Athletic Director of the Year.

This prestigious honor is awarded to athletic administrators who demonstrate exceptional leadership, commitment to student-athletes, and a dedication to advancing athletic programs at both the local and regional levels. Mr. Kupcik's leadership has had a significant impact on the success, integrity, and growth of athletic programs across Hernando County.

Through his work, he has strengthened opportunities for student participation, supported coaches and school-based athletic directors, and ensured that our programs reflect the highest standards of sportsmanship and excellence. His recognition at the regional level brings positive distinction to Hernando County Schools and highlights the quality of leadership within our district.
